November 16, 2004

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E

 

 

TAFT ANNOUNCES GRANT FOR PIKE COUNTY COMPANY
State Assistance Will Help Create 70 Jobs for Ohioans

 

Columbus, OH -- Governor Bob Taft today announced that a $25,000 Business Development grant has been awarded to Superior Kraft Homes, LLC, located in Pike County. The grant, administered by the Ohio Department of Development (ODOD), was approved by the State Controlling Board, and is intended to assist in the growth and development of Ohio businesses and the creation and retention of jobs.

Superior Kraft Homes will purchase Randal Homes’ manufacturing operation, which includes a building and other assets for use in producing modular homes. According to State Development Director Bruce Johnson, it is anticipated that the $1.3 million project will be an economic multiplier for Pike County and Ohio’s Appalachian region and will create 70 jobs within the first three years of operation. Other state assistance that has been committed for this project includes a 55 percent Job Creation Tax Credit for a seven-year term and a $28,000 Ohio Investment in Training Program grant.

The Business Development Account is a grant program to assist companies and communities that are creating or retaining jobs with the necessary infrastructure improvements needed to ensure a project move forward.
